Preparing a Perfect Estimate Submission

To secure the competitive bids for your project , it’s vital to write a well-defined proposal request . Initiate by precisely defining the parameters of your job. Specify all pertinent specifications , such as supplies , volumes, and timeframes . Avoid being unclear; the more information you supply , the better estimates you’ll get . Ultimately, state your desired style of communication and any relevant history information.

Common Mistakes in Quote Requests (and How to Prevent Them)

Many organizations make serious blunders when sending estimate requests, which can result in extended responses or, even more difficult, undesirable pricing. A common pitfall is a vague description of the task; be precise about needs. Failing to state essential information like timeframes or price range also impacts your chances of obtaining correct bids. quote request Finally, don’t forget proofreading your inquiry; typos and language errors create a impression of carelessness. By thoroughly addressing these points, you can boost the quality of your price requests and receive the best results.

Choosing the Right Quote Request Method for Your Project

Securing precise pricing for your new project is essential to success . Selecting the appropriate method for obtaining proposals can greatly influence both expense and schedule . Assess whether a formal Request for Tender (RFP/RFQ) is needed for complex projects, or if a simple email request is enough for basic assignments . Alternatively , utilizing an web-based tool can simplify the procedure and allow you to easily contrast multiple offers .

Receiving Faster Estimate Responses: Advice

To acquire quick answers to your quote requests , it's essential to refine your preliminary submission . Ensure your information are complete , like clear explanations of the services you require .

  • Supply precise quantities and measurements .
  • State your target schedule .
  • Include any pertinent diagrams .
  • Distinctly state your contact information .
A thoughtfully written quote inquiry demonstrates expertise and increases the likelihood of a swift turnaround.
